NOT THE Slaithwaite Moonraking Festival

The Slaithwaite Moonraking Festival will now take place every two years so this year there is NO lantern procession and there are NO lantern workshops.
The Festival will return in full in February 2011, the ‘odd’ festival in the ‘odd’ year.
